I was thinking the same thing. I have breakfast casserole recipes that I'd
use in the oven, but not scrambling, as I tend to prefer fairly broken up
eggs.

If I needed to make them for a large group I'd use a good sized pot, like my
5 quart pot or possibly even one of my stockpots. If I needed even more than
that I'd get down my big turkey roasting pan and cook them across two stove
burners in that. The advantage of that is that you can also use a wire
whisk, which is, according to the book 100 Things Everyone Should Know How
to Do, the best way to move eggs about when scrambling them. (I use
non-stick pots and pans normally, and haven't located a good coated whisk
for use in them)

Besides, if I'm entertaining a lot of guests in my home I want the oven
clear for biscuits or muffins or the like, so I'd tend to make eggs on the
stove top instead.
